I found a company that deals with salvage units. This particular company bought out all of Circuit City's old stock and display units. They have in possession a lot of Eclipse AVN6620 display units. All these units still have factory plastic over the screen. They are basically brand new. The only thing wrong with them is that all the accessories are missing. I bought one for myself to install in my car and because it plugs directly into a factory toyota wiring, the missing accessories werent that big of a deal to me. I unplugged my old head unit and plugged this one in using the factory plugs.

The power wires and speaker wires plugged right in using the stock harness. This unit will work with factory steering wheel controls but these units do not come with the plug to have the steering wheel controls work so what I did was hard wired the connectors and added wire taps on the ends to connect to your steering wheel cable located behind the radio. I also hard wired the park wire to the ground of the car to get access to the dvd and navigation while in motion.

Now what I am offering is the AVN6620 unit. I will connect all the necessary cables to the back of the unit and put wire taps on the ends of the wires so you can easily tap into the correct wires. I will include detailed instructions including pictures of exactly where to connect the wires. There are only 3 hardwired wires. The main wire harnesses are the 2 that come factory in your car. You plug that right into this unit. I will also include a copy of the 2009 map disc.

I am looking at $350 for this unit which include all the instructions. I will also include a brand new sealed orignal Eclipse GPS antenna. I have to buy these brand new since I cant make these myself. These are original Eclipse which sell on ebay for around $65.

If you live near Southern California, I can help you install this unit. It takes about 30 mins to do since there are no splicing required. Again, your factory wires plug directly into this unit. The only hard wired wires are the 3 steering wheel control wires and 1 parking wire.The hardest part is running the gps antenna cable across your dash.
